Dynamic Random Access Memory (DRAM) is a crucial part in modern computing, serving as a primary type of volatile memory that plays a crucial function in the operation of computer systems. Unlike Non-Volatile memory such as NAND Flash, DRAM needs constant power to preserve the kept information, which implies that all information is shed once the power supply is transformed off.
At its core, DRAM is structured with a straightforward style that enables high thickness and cost-effectiveness, which is why it continues to be the preferred kind of memory in personal computer systems, servers, and high-performance computing systems. Due to the nature of capacitors, information within DRAM is fleeting; these cells have to be freshened routinely to prevent information loss, adding a layer of intricacy compared to other types of memory.
Server DRAM is specifically created for enterprise applications and web servers, where dependability and scalability are paramount. This type of DRAM is crafted to meet the high needs of data facilities, which run multiple applications all at once. Server DRAM typically includes sophisticated error-correcting code (ECC) capacities, which can discover and deal with typical information corruption issues that may develop during typical procedure. This enhancement decreases the threat of system crashes and ensures data honesty, making server DRAM a trusted option for essential company applications and large computing atmospheres. In addition, the thermal performance and resistance to use in server DRAM raise its lifespan in rigorous operating problems, permitting data centers to preserve greater levels of effectiveness.
In the realm of graphics, Graphics DRAM (GDRAM) plays a vital duty in powering the requiring demands of graphics refining systems (GPUs). With the rise of high-definition pc gaming, expert video editing and enhancing, and visual simulations, GDRAM is optimized to handle huge volumes of data and to refine visual details swiftly.
Another interesting growth in DRAM technology is 3D DRAM, which stacks memory cells in upright layers, boosting density and efficiency. As consumer needs raise for faster access speeds and more considerable quantities of data storage, 3D DRAM might give a critical advantage over traditional memory kinds.
When contrasting DRAM to SRAM (Static Random Access Memory), the differences in their operational concepts and applications come to be obvious. While DRAM is frequently utilized for main memory tasks in web servers and computers due to its cost-effectiveness, SRAM finds its place in locations requiring speed and effectiveness, such as CPU caches.
The contrast of DRAM and NAND Flash introduces another layer of complexity in the landscape of information storage space. While both are important components of modern-day computer, they serve considerably different objectives. NAND Flash is a kind of non-volatile memory, which implies it retains information even when powered off, making it perfect for lasting information storage here remedies such as SSDs and USB drives. This durability allows NAND Flash to be made use of for storing operating systems, applications, and individual data. On the other hand, DRAM's volatility needs more info it to serve as temporary storage space where data can be rapidly accessed and adjusted. The distinctive functional requirements of these 2 sorts of memory drive a cooperative connection within calculating systems, as DRAM assists in the quick handling of data while NAND Flash uses dependable, lasting storage.
As DRAM innovation proceeds to develop, suppliers are concentrated on boosting transmission capacity and reducing power usage. Technologies such as DDR (Double Data Rate) memory have actually changed the DRAM landscape. Each generation of DDR memory-- from DDR, DDR2, and DDR3 to the current DDR4 and DDR5-- uses notable improvements in rate and performance. These innovations can support the demands of contemporary computer, consisting of faster Internet rates, solid-state drives, and increasingly advanced software application applications. This fast development emphasizes the importance of understanding DRAM not equally as a static element however as an essential enabler of technical modification and improvement, driving both customer and venture remedies.
In the competitive marketplace, suppliers are continuously seeking methods to enhance efficiency while minimizing costs in the manufacturing of DRAM. Future advancements in DRAM can integrate sophisticated methods like equipment understanding algorithms to maximize memory performance in real-time, leading to extra effective computer systems.
Furthermore, as the Internet of Things (IoT) increases, integrating billions of linked devices, the need for cost-effective and effective memory remedies will only intensify. The increase of side computing-- handling information closer to where it is created as opposed to with centralized information centers-- will certainly require extremely versatile memory solutions that can react click here to diverse workloads. Makers might explore hybrid memory innovations that incorporate the strengths of DRAM with emerging sorts of memory to develop very efficient systems efficient in taking care of varied functional requirements. As they aim to satisfy these obstacles, the future of DRAM looks bright, with promising improvements imminent that can reshape just how we connect with technology.
Whether it's in the world of individual computing, enterprise server environments, or graphics-intensive procedures, DRAM continues to pave the means for advancement and boosted efficiency. As technology advances, so also does the function of DRAM which will undoubtedly continue to be a foundation in the formula of computer memory innovation.